I'm no Jonathon Holmes, but I've talked to various individuals who played both titles, and they all recommended Xenoblade over The last story (while stating that both deserve plays). The battle system for Xenoblade is suppose to be very deep and very customizable, the game is also pretty big, with many people stating that it's bigger than Skyrim. Many people also prefer the narrative of Xenoblade over the last story, basically from people have said, Xenoblade is an orgasm.
On the other hand you have The last story, which is reportedly pretty linear and take somewhere around 20-25 hours to complete, compared to the potential 100 of xenoblade. I hear the combat system is very good, the only draw back to it is that the game is way to easy, thus the combat never realizes it's true potential. Narrative is said to be a bit cliched, though well delivered.
Basically I'm just summing up what reviewers and what people I've talked to have stated. I'm getting both, but I think some would still prefer the last story, even if xenoblade is the "objectively" better game. For example my brother has little time on his hands, and he prefers a straight forward game over one that is open, he also dislikes combat systems that take up to much time to get into, basically he prefers a simple game over an overwhelming game, and there's nothing wrong with that.
